wiki:2018-06-28

Version 2 (modified by pett, 7 years ago) ( diff )

--

Attendees

  • Eric, Greg, TomF, TomG, Elaine, Conrad

Agenda

  • Action items
  • Chimera 1.13 release
  • ChimeraX
    • Documentation and tutorial strategy
    • Linux installers
    • Release 0.7
    • Atomic bomb
    • Wrappy?
    • PyQt 5.11
    • OpenGL vs Vulkan
    • Icon repository
    • Wildcard/regex/case matching in commands
    • What to show in log when opening model? Citation? Title? ticket #1030

Discussion

  • Chimera 1.13
    • Greg will make release on Monday, July 2
  • ChimeraX
    • Documentation and tutorial strategy
      • Bundle-specific documentation should be placed into docs directory in package
      • Bundle-specific documentation should be kept in bundle
    • Linux installers for ChimeraX
      • Greg is working on Debian (apt-get, deb) packaging for 0.7
        • Dependencies are essentially complete
        • Separate installers for different versions of Ubuntu, which is the only tested platform
        • Download page will say for Ubuntu
        • Still working on post-install and uninstall scripts
      • Make "rpm" and "apt-get" with dependencies
        • Check for available dependent packages on CentOS 7, Fedora 28, Ubuntu 16.04 and 18.04
        • Target Redhat/Fedora for 0.8
      • Also make tar file for desperate independently minded users
    • atomic is now a bundle
      • Linux build has not succeeded yet
      • Reinstalling atomic does not work due to in-use shared objects (on Windows)
    • Release 0.7 target date: July 23
    • wrappy3 is used only for mmCIF
      • Retire wrappy and keep generated wrapper as source and wrappy DLL/shared object for linking
      • Remove dependency on DLL later
    • PyQt 5.11 - available as of 6/23
      • Wait until after 0.7 release
    • Vulkan is a good "age discriminator" for computer age
      • Good idea, not right now, further investigation needed

Action Items

  • Greg will take wrappy3 out of the build
  • Greg will make Chimera 1.13 release on Monday, July 2
  • Everyone make sure that ChangeLog is up to date
  • Conrad and Greg will figure out how to organize documentation so that the primary copy stays in bundles but editing is not too cumbersome
  • Conrad will create ticket listing stable APIs
Note: See TracWiki for help on using the wiki.